Selecting End Mill Devices: Selection and Uses
Selecting the right end mill is critical for obtaining optimal performance in cutting operations . Several considerations influence the decision, including the material being processed, the intended appearance, and the kind of shape being created . Common rotary cutters exist in various configurations , such as straight , chamfered corner, and spherical, each appropriate for particular applications . For case, a flat milling cutter is ideal for creating rectangular recesses, while a spherical rotary cutter shines in making contoured profiles . Furthermore , consider the type of the rotary cutter – typically carbide for stronger workpiece and HSS for softer materials .

Improving Efficiency with Slotting End Mills
In obtaining peak results with grooving operations, strategic website consideration and usage of profile end mills is paramount. Evaluate factors such as flute count, coating, and shape to correspond with the material subjected to machined. Furthermore, implementing correct cutting parameters – including feed rate, depth of removal, and coolant usage – considerably influences tool longevity and surface finish.
Here's a list of key areas to focus on:
- Select the correct end mill based on material and required finish.
- Optimize cutting speed and feed for best results.
- Ensure adequate coolant delivery to reduce heat.
- Regularly inspect tools for wear and replace as needed.
By adhering to these guidelines, you can significantly improve your profile processes and minimize waste.
Choosing the Right End Mill Set for Grooving Tasks
Selecting an appropriate end mill set for grooving applications requires thorough assessment . Several grooving cuts and stock demand distinct end mill shape. Generally, high-helix end mills tend to be favored for efficient slotting and grooving, providing better chip removal and lower heat accumulation . Consider the workpiece's toughness and the required slot size when selecting your investment .
